Kenilworth Close is in Mountsorrel, Loughborough and in Charnwood district. LE12 7GH is located in the Mountsorrel elect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Charnwood. This postcode has been in use since 1997-12-01.

People

Gender

In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. The area surrounding LE12 7GH has a slightly higher male population, with 51.7% of residents being male. Several factors can contribute to this, including areas with industries or sectors that predominantly employ men, proximity to universities or technical schools with a higher enrollment of male students, presence of all-male or predominantly male institutions (military academies, boarding schools).

Partnership Status

Across the UK, the average relationship status breakdown is roughly 44% married, 38% single, 9% divorced, 6% widowed, and 2% separated.

In the immediate vicinity of LE12 7GH there is a very large concentration of residents that are married - 57% of the resident population. In contrast, the average marriage rate across the census is about 44%.

Areas with a high percentage of married residents are typically suburban neighborhoods, towns with good schools and family-friendly amenities, and regions with affordable, spacious housing options. Additionally, such areas can be popular among retirees.

Health

Across the UK, the average 48.4% rated their health as Very Good, 33.6% as Good, 12.7% as Fair, 4% as Bad, and 1.2% as Very Bad.

Population age significantly impacts residents' health. Additionally, socioeconomic status plays a crucial role: higher income levels and lower poverty rates are linked to better health outcomes. Affluent areas benefit from higher living standards, access to private healthcare, and healthier lifestyle choices.

This area has a high percentage of residents reporting their health as Good or Very Good (90.8%) compared to the average (82%). This typically indicates either a younger population or more affluent area.

Safety

Is Kenilworth Close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Kenilworth Close was 29.9 per 1,000 residents, which is 48.2% lower than the Mountsorrel average. The most reported crime type was Criminal damage and arson.

Kenilworth Close has the 13th lowest crime rate of 37 local areas in Mountsorrel and the 151st lowest crime rate of 553 local areas in Charnwood .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 10.9 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been falling year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-7.1%.
